The Chelsea Kennel Club of New York recently announced a significant partnership with Animal Plant and Gerrard Larriett Aromatherapy Pet Care. Under the partnership puppies from the Chelsea Kennel Club will appear on a special being produced by the Animal Planet that will air on Saturday, December 22, 2012 at 9:00 PM EST/PT. The special is called "
The Year in Pup Culture" and it's certain to be a hit with animal lovers everywhere. Dana Derraugh, owner of the Chelsea Kennel Club is thrilled that many of her puppies are making their acting debut in the special. Derraugh has over 25 years of experience in the pet world and in addition to the Chelsea Kennel Club owns the Le Petit Puppy, New York's luxury puppy and grooming store located in the Greenwich Village section of the city. It is no surprise that Animal Planet turned to Derraugh to supply the puppies for their special.
The Year in Pup Culture looks back at the most memorable moments of 2012 as only Animal Plant can, with adorable puppies reenacting the events of the year. The events include headline grabbing moments as well as scenes from some of the top movies of 2012. Imagine the puppies reenacting top Olympic moments or scenes from the "Hunger Games." Some of those puppies will be from the Chelsea Kennel Club.
